Learn more Pay a Super Speeder Fine The Super Speeder fine is a surcharge applied to speeding tickets for violators who were traveling 75 mph or faster on a 2-lane road or 85 mph or faster on other roads. Member states of the Non-Resident Violator Compact (NRVC) must suspend the driver's license of anyone who fails to pay or legally resolve moving violations in another state. The main reciprocal agreements for traffic violations are the Drivers License Compact (DLC) and Non-Resident Violator Compact (NRVC). The many states that have membership status agree to report convictions of traffic violations in their state to the home state of the offender. does alabama report speeding tickets to georgia. does alabama report speeding tickets to georgia. The driver's home state then determines if the traffic offense will be placed on the person's driving record and if any points will be assessed.
